A device for automatically locking wheels on a balancing machine which comprises: a rotating hollow shaft which supports, at one end, a flange for clamping a wheel in a cantilevered fashion; a secondary shaft which can perform a translatory motion within said hollow shaft by means of preloaded springs, so as to keep the secondary shaft shifted away from the clamping flange, thus locking the wheel; a pneumatic cylinder for the translatory motion of the secondary shaft towards the clamping flange, in order to allow the release of the wheel and, simultaneously, a further loading of the springs. For machines of this kind, the locking device according to the present invention has at least two gas springs which are parallel to the secondary shaft and are interposed between a pulley rigidly coupled to the hollow shaft and the free end of the secondary shaft, and a pneumatic cylinde with a stem which acts on the end of the secondary shaft which can preload the gas springs to allow the translatory motion of the secondary shaft towards the clamping flange and therefore allow wheel release. There are also provided stops for stopping the stroke of the secondary shaft and elastic elements for returning the secondary shaft and the stem of the piston to the initial position, thus allowing the gas springs to restore the locking of the wheel.
